Involving five … WebJul 7, 2024 · What is the 4D design process? Design Thinking methodology involves FOUR distinct stages – Discover, Define, Develop and Deliver. Collectively, this is known as the 4D Framework. Who created the Double Diamond? The Double Diamond design model has been around since it was officially invented by the British Design Council, back in … spanish fork fire department
